Free Saturday Clinic
Program Overview
The Free Saturday Clinic program was established in 2011, and Runner Group of Companies has been sponsoring it since 2018. The program provides free of cost education and training for less privileged autistic children and adolescents every Saturday at the AWF Campus in Keraniganj, Bosila. Currently, the clinic has the capacity to serve 30 students, offering them a structured and supportive learning environment.

Academic Schedule
• Every Saturday, 9 am – 1 pm (Jan–Dec session).
• Subjects: Assembly, social communication, academics, self-help work, games and sports, music, art, vocational/technical skills.
• Parent engagement: Regular meetings to create tailored home routines for Sunday- Friday to reinforce learning at home.
Enrolment and Outcomes
Admission Criteria
• Targeted at children from financially less privileged families.
• Applicants are evaluated via home and school-based assessments; final selection is made by Principal and Occupational Therapist.
All services are 100% free of cost, sponsored by Runner Group of Companies.
Services and Approach
• Teacher-to-student ratio: 1:3 / 1:4, ensuring personalized attention.
• Core services: Individualized Education Plans (IEPs), home program schedules, occupational therapy, parent counselling, and guidance.
• Early intervention focus: communication, interaction, pre-reading/writing skills, concept development, and independent functioning.
• Combination of group and one-on-one teaching, plus music therapy, sensory integration, computer training and vocational skills.
